Halton Housing is kicking off Learning at Work Week (LAWW) 2026 with the launch of an exciting new initiative designed to open doors, spark curiosity, and inspire the next generation of talent across Halton. 

This week, we’re welcoming seven young people from local schools to take part in our first-ever Workplace Safari - a fiveday immersive experience giving students a behindthescenes look at how we support our customers and communities every day. 

Throughout the week, the students will shadow colleagues across the organisation, spending time with teams in: 

  • Neighbourhoods 
  • Customer Service 
  • Development 
  • Repairs & Maintenance 
  • Digital & Data 
  • Community Investment 
  • Corporate Services 

The aim is simple: to show young people the breadth of careers available within the housing sector, help them build confidence and skills, and give them a real sense of how a modern housing provider works to make a difference.
